第5章自动编程.ppt

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
第5章自动编程剖析

5.3 数控编程的误差控制 通过以上分析可知:在使用平底刀加工斜面时,不倒角刀具加工是最理想的状况,抛光去掉刀痕即可得标准斜面,但刀具极易磨损和崩刃。实际加工中,刀具不可不倒角。而倒圆角刀具与倒斜角刀具相比,加工状况并没有多大改进,且刀具刃磨困难,实际加工时一般很少用。在实际应用中,倒斜角立铣刀加工是比较现实的。 5.3 数控编程的误差控制 2)平底刀进行斜面加工,降低残余高度措施 (1) 刀具下降 刀尖倒斜角时,刀具与理想斜面最近的点为e,要使e点与理想斜面接触,即e点到a点,刀具必须下降ea距离,这可以通过准备功能代码G92位置设定指令实现。这种方法适用于加工斜通孔类零件。但是,当斜面下有平台时,刀具底面会与平台产生干涉而过切。 5.3 数控编程的误差控制 (2) 采用刀具半径补偿 在按未倒角平头立铣刀生成NC程序后,将刀具作一定量的补偿,补偿值为距离ed,使刀具轨迹向外偏移,从而得到理想的斜面。这种方法的思想是源于倒角刀具在加工锥体时实际锥体比理想锥体大了,而加工锥孔时实际锥孔比理想锥孔小了,相当于刀具有了一定量的磨损,而进行补偿后,正好可以使实际加工出的工件正好是所要求的锥面或斜面。但是这种加工方式只能在没有其他侧向垂直的加工面时使用,否则,其他没有锥度的加工面将过切。 5.3 数控编程的误差控制 (3) 偏移加工面 在按未倒角平头立铣刀生成NC程序前,将斜面LC向E点方向偏移ed距离,再编制NC程序进行加工,从而得到理想的斜面。这种方法先将锥体偏移一定距离使之变小,将锥孔偏移一定距离使之变大,再生成NC程序加工,从而使实际加工出的工件正好是所要求的锥面或斜面。 图5-18 5.3 数控编程的误差控制 3).用球头刀进行平面或斜面加工时的残余高度控制 在曲面精加工中更多采用的是球头刀, 以下讨论基于球头刀加工的行距换算方法。 图5-18所示为刀轨行距计算中最简单的一 种情况,即加工面为平面。这时,刀轨行 距与残余高度之间的换算公式为: 或 式(5-1) 5.3 数控编程的误差控制 其中:h,l分别表示残余高度和刀轨行距。在利用CAD/CAM软件进行数控编程时,必须在行距或残余高度中任设其一,其间关系就是由上式确定的。 图5-19 同一行刀轨所在的平面称为截平面,刀轨的行距实际上就是截平面的间距。对曲面加工而言,多数情况下被加工表面与截平面存在一定的角度,而且在曲面的不同区域有着不同的夹角。从而造成同样的行距下残余高度大于图5-18所示的情况,如图5-19所示。 5.3 数控编程的误差控制 5.3 数控编程的误差控制 图5-19中,尽管在CAD/CAM软件中设定了行距,但实际上两条相邻刀轨沿曲面的间距l‘(称为面内行距)却远大于l。而实际残余高度h’也远大于图5-6所示的h。其间关系为: 或 式(5-2) 5.3 数控编程的误差控制 由于现有的CAD/CAM软件均以图5-6所示的最简单的方式作行距计算,并且不能随曲面的不同区域的不同情况对行距大小进行调整,因此并不能真正控制残余高度(即面内行距)。这时,需要编程人员根据不同加工区域的具体情况灵活调整。 5.3 数控编程的误差控制 对于曲面的精加工而言,在实际编程中控制残余高度是通过改变刀轨形式和调整行距来完成的。一种是斜切法,即截平面与坐标平面呈一定夹角(通常为45°),该方法优点是实现简单快速,但有适应性不广的缺点,对某些角度复杂的产品就不适用。一种是分区法,即将被加工表面分割成不同的区域进行加工。该方法不同区域采用了不同的刀轨形式或者不同的切削方向,也可以采用不同的行距,修正方法可按上式进行。这种方式效率高且适应性好,但编程过程相对复杂一些。 5.4 自动编程实例 CAXA制造工程师快速高效的加工功能涵盖了从两轴到三轴的数控铣床功能,四轴和五轴加工的功能模块需另外单独购买。CAXA 制造工程师将CAD模型与CAM加工技术无缝集成,可直接对曲面、实体模型进行一致的加工操作。支持先进实用的轨迹参数化和批处理功能,明显提高工作效率。支持高速切削,大幅度提高加工效率和加工质量。通用的后置处理可向任何数控系统输出加工代码。下面我们将以CAXA制造工程师软件为例介绍编程实例。 图5-20

文档评论(0)

wyjy +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档